Guizhou transformed from China's poorest province into its first national big data pilot zone under the 2014 'Big Data, Big Poverty Reduction' strategy. Digital economy growth since 2015 built Guizhou's reputation as China's data center hub. Guizhou Cloud, sponsored by Guizhou Big Data Development Administration with Alibaba expertise, develops government digital systems. The Guizhou Poverty Alleviation Cloud pioneered breaking information barriers between economic, housing, education, and health departments. By end of 2024, 33+ million formerly impoverished people found jobs nationally (4th consecutive year above 30 million). Research shows tourism positively influences multidimensional poverty alleviation across 73 Guizhou counties. The province remains fourth-lowest in per capita GDP but ranks among China's fastest-growing. Mountain tourism, ecological civilization, and inland economic pilot zones diversify development. Data centers exploit cool climate and cheap hydropower.
